Unlock the Power of CMU Semester Schedule for Maximum Productivity

The way Carnegie Mellon University (CMU) structures its semester schedule has long been a topic of discussion among students, parents, and educators. By aligning coursework, labs, and project deadlines into a clearly defined timetable, CMU aims to help learners balance rigor with rest, ensuring that academic success translates into real-world productivity.

Why a Structured Semester Schedule Matters

At its core, a semester schedule is more than a calendar; it is a roadmap for pacing. With courses spaced to allow for incremental mastery, students can focus on depth rather than cramming. This structure also reduces decision fatigue: knowing when a lecture, lab, or mid‑term occurs lets learners allocate time for revision, group work, and extracurricular activities with confidence.

Benefit 1: Predictable Workload Peaks

  • Each semester lists major milestones—project due dates, exam blocks, and presentation weeks—up front. Students can pre‑plan study sessions, minimizing last‑minute rushes.
  • Faculty can anticipate when grading load will swell, allowing them to distribute feedback more evenly.

Benefit 2: Enhanced Collaboration Opportunities

When project deadlines are synchronized across cohorts, cross‑disciplinary teams can coordinate without calendar clashes. This is especially valuable in CMU’s interdisciplinary hubs, where computer science, design, and business students often collaborate.

Benefit 3: Built‑In Time for Reflection

Semester schedules typically allocate “off‑days” or “review weeks” following major assessments. These intervals encourage students to synthesize concepts, identify gaps, and adjust learning strategies before the next block.

Potential Trade‑Offs

While the calendar offers clarity, it also introduces constraints that may not fit every student’s learning style or personal commitments.

Trade‑Off 1: Rigid Timing May Stifle Flexibility

Students who thrive on spontaneous study sessions or who juggle part‑time jobs might find fixed deadlines limiting. The challenge is to use the schedule as a framework rather than a cage, carving out time for improvisation when needed.

Trade‑Off 2: Heavy Projects Concentrated in One Semester

Certain programs schedule capstone projects in the final semester, which can create a heavy workload spike. This demands careful time management and often forces students to reduce other commitments—an adjustment that not all can comfortably make.

Trade‑Off 3: Inconsistent International Cohort Syncing

Students from international campuses may encounter time zone differences that make synchronous online sessions difficult. While the schedule lists all dates, it does not automatically account for these disparities.

Realistic Expectations for Productivity Gains

Adopting a CMU semester schedule can yield tangible productivity improvements, but the gains depend on how students interact with the structure.

  1. Plan in Advance: Create a personal study calendar that mirrors the official schedule, adding buffers for unexpected tasks.
  2. Prioritize Mastery Over Speed: Use the spaced design to deepen understanding rather than rush through modules.
  3. Leverage Off‑Days: Treat post‑exam review weeks as opportunities for skill reinforcement or skill‑broadening activities.
  4. Communicate with Instructors: If a deadline feels unrealistic, discuss it early—many faculty appreciate proactive dialogue and can offer extensions or additional resources.

Implications for Future Coursework Design

Institutions observing CMU’s approach may consider integrating similar semester frameworks to improve student outcomes. Key takeaways include:

  • Transparent milestone communication reduces stress and boosts engagement.
  • Incorporating interdisciplinary project windows can foster collaboration across departments.
  • Designing buffer periods encourages continuous learning and prevents burnout.

For CMU students, unlocking the power of the semester schedule means more than following a timetable—it requires active engagement, strategic planning, and a willingness to adapt. When approached with these practices, the schedule becomes a catalyst for sustained productivity and academic excellence.
